Zhao Xiaosheng,a contemporary Chinese composer and pianist,strives to "make the Chinese piano emit a Chinese voice",thereby creating a large number of excellent Chinese works.The piano solo "Fisherman’s Song" is related to Zhao Xiaosheng’s 1973 sea trip.The journey was rough and unforgettable.It not only experienced the maritime work life of people in coastal areas,but also brought strong shock and inspiration to him by the simple singing of fishermen.Therefore,this song was created in 1975,published in Shanghai People’s Publishing House in 1997,and appeared in various piano solo concerts as Zhao Xiaosheng’s regular repertoire.Chinese piano works reflect the self identification of Chinese people with national culture.Combining Chinese piano works with traditional Chinese music culture to conduct research is conducive to Chinese people’s understanding of their own national music,and also conducive to the dissemination and popularization of Chinese piano music.The research content of this article is divided into six parts: The first part is an introduction,which mainly elaborates on the reasons for choosing the topic,the purpose and significance of the research,the research content and methods,the research status quo,and the embodiment of innovation.The second part elaborates on the creative background of Zhao Xiaosheng’s piano solo "Fishing Song",the composer Zhao Xiaosheng’s personal experience and creative achievements,paving the way for further exploration in the following article.The third part is the study of the musical ontology of Zhao Xiaosheng’s piano solo "Fishing Song".Through interviews with the composer himself and literature review,the author analyzes the music structure,harmony color,and melody characteristics from three aspects,striving to comprehensively grasp the ontological characteristics of the work.The fourth part is the interpretation of the performance of Zhao Xiaosheng’s piano solo "Fishing Song".Combining detailed analysis of the work and his years of playing experience,based on the analysis of touch and timbre,rhythm and beat,and music paragraph style in the performance level,it provides a theoretical basis and practical reference for performers to artistically grasp the work.The fifth part is the research on the musical and cultural connotation of Zhao Xiaosheng’s piano solo "Fisherman’s Song",focusing on its inheritance of folk music culture and promotion of the glorious labor spirit,in order to explore deeper musical and cultural connotation.The last part is the conclusion,which provides an overall overview and summary of the full text.Through the music research of "Fishing Song",it is hoped that more people will recognize and understand Zhao Xiaosheng and his piano work "Fishing Song",and add a research material for other music learners’ research and performance,while contributing to the inheritance and development of Chinese piano works.
